Improving Your Psychological Wellbeing: Simple Methods

Maintaining a sound mind doesn't require extensive overhauls – small, consistent beneficial practices can make a real difference. Prioritizing mindfulness through simple meditation or even just a few moments of quiet contemplation each day can contribute to anxiety lowering. Exploring stress-busting exercises like deep ventilation, progressive muscle easing, or gentle stretching is another helpful step. Nurturing your brain health also benefits thinking abilities; consider engaging your mind with puzzles, learning a new skill, or reading. Cultivating optimism and incorporating regular self-care – be it a warm bath or connecting with loved ones – are critical for managing emotions and overall psychological wellness.
